The program teen discovery in costa rica is a highly structured. CO educational boarding school that specializes in students WHO are underachieving DUE to their OWN environmental and behavioral choices. The program in costa rica actually starts its journey of discovery in south Carolina where the students are first brought into the program process and acclimated before earning the "right" to transfer to the program in costa RICA. (TYPICALLY the first month) teen discovery AT Seneca ranch is a sister school in SC and offers parents an educational and developmental alternative that allows the child to escape from HIS/HER self limiting behaviors and GET a fresh start. Seneca ranch program was originally founded in 1998. AS part of the OLD Carolina springs campus has been a refreshing alternative for hundreds of families WHO deal with the challenges of parenting in an increasingly complicated world each student is assessed upon admission and then assisted in designing HIS or HER specific course of study. Boys and girls study in separate environments in order to maximize the students' ability to succeed in HIS or HER Academic pursuit. MERIT SYSTEM HIGH standards exist. Inappropriate behavior is confronted. Given consequences and redirected. Appropriate behavior is reinforced and rewarded, a MERIT system is used requiring each teen to earn their status and privileges through a standard program using a level system. This level system establishes the foundation for ALL privilege or status in program required for student advancement and growth. This is again part of the 7 dynamics of change TM that requires the progress to BE observable and recordable for it to BE realized. ALL OUR students progress is updated weekly along with the progress in school and is accessible AT the parent LOG in link on OUR home PAGE. PERSONAL development COURSES DAILY personal development and emotional growth courses are an important part of the overall program. These courses intermittently utilize effective resources such AS: educational and inspiring audio & video tapes. Selective reading material. Special workshops. And peer feedback sessions. Students evaluate and grade themselves on their OWN personal daily progress in several categories. Students MAY obtain assistance from other students and staff in this evaluation process. But the ultimate determinate for the greatest part of the students daily Score comes from their OWN evaluation this part of the 7 dynamics of change TM. In they have change that is measurable DAILY.
